Le Queux
Le Queux is a hamlet in Pierric, Arrondissement of Châteaubriant-Ancenis, Pays de la Loire. Le Queux is situated nearby to the hamlet La Grée Gadessaud, as well as near La Grée Midi.| Tap on a place to explore it |
